IRON ORE, COAL & OTHER MATERIALS FLOWABILITY TESTS INDICATE POLYSTEEL® OUTPERFORMS STAINLESS STEEL
 
Whether designing a new storage bin, bunker or silo, or modifying an existing hopper to improve flow performance, the engineer must have knowledge of the bulk material characteristics being handled and understand the flow of solid theories.
 
 
Traditionally, 304-2B stainless steel has been the hopper wall material chosen by the engineer for a new construction because of its long history of use. To solve flow problems in existing hoppers, the typical “fix” has been the use of loud, noisy flow promotion devices. The theory is that if you beat on the hopper or shake it, you will achieve mass flow. However, in many cases, these remedies are not the answer.
 
POLYSTEEL®, a hopper lining material recognized worldwide for its low coefficient of friction, offers an alternative solution -one that exhibits better flow promotion properties and performance than 304-2B stainless steel in many applications. In many retrofit situations, experience has been that POLYSTEEL® is installed on top of existing 304-2B stainless steel liners because the stainless steel-lined hoppers were not providing satisfactory or acceptable performance.
